Какое означают командные-сценарии а-также где скрипты используются
Скрипты образуют собой компактные приложения а-также последовательности инструкций, что исполняются самостоятельно на-уровне софтовой экосистемы либо рабочей платформы. Такие-сценарии используются с-целью упрощения однотипных действий, автоматизации процессов а-также управления многочисленными компонентами софтового инструментария. Скрипты не-обязательно требуют трудной подготовки и как-правило всего запускаются up x исполняющей-средой, что формирует сценарии практичными для ускоренного внедрения а-также редактирования.
Во современных цифровых системах скрипты имеют ключевую позицию, так-как дают-возможность объединить несколько модули во общую функциональную последовательность, при-этом также облегчают закрытие задач без контроля сотрудника. В-рамках практических примерах плюс обзорных публикациях, например как ап икс, можно увидеть, по-какой-схеме скрипты позволяют оптимизировать операции обработки информации, обмена систем и администрирования мощностями.
Главные особенности командных-сценариев
Командные-сценарии характеризуются среди обычных приложений своей компактностью плюс понятностью архитектуры. Они чаще-всего строятся на-основе последовательности команд, которые запускаются в порядку. Такой принцип формирует их ясными а-также удобными ради редактирования. При-наличии нужды ап икс официальный сайт правки допустимо добавить сразу, без-необходимости сложных этапов компиляции и установки.
Также одной существенной особенностью выступает исполнение-интерпретатором. Сценарии выполняются с использованием специальных интерпретаторов, что обрабатывают код последовательно. Подобная-модель дает-возможность быстро контролировать итог выполнения плюс своевременно устранять сбои. Данный принцип в-особенности важен во-время создании а-также тестировании различных функций.
Сценарий обычно закрывает точную задачу плюс не-обязательно обязательно выступает самостоятельным приложением. Сценарий может выполняться в-рамках web-браузера, сервера, IDE, программного-кода, рабочей платформы либо внешней системы. За-счет этому сценарии часто становятся связующим компонентом для существующими готовыми инструментами. Они позволяют не строить систему с-самого начала, а дополнять платформу нужными действиями ап икс.
Популярные инструменты для написания сценариев
Выделяется большое-количество средств программирования, предназначенных ради разработки сценариев. В-числе наиболее распространенных можно отметить JavaScript, Python, PHP, Bash-shell а-также Windows-PowerShell. Любой из данных-инструментов используется в своей области и получает свои характеристики.
JavaScript активно задействуется во создании-сайтов ради разработки активных элементов внутри страницах. Питон up x задействуется для автоматизации, исследования сведений и написания дополнительных инструментов. Bash-shell а-также PowerShell-среда задействуются для контроля операционными средами плюс проведения команд на слое серверной-системы либо рабочей-машины.
PHP-язык регулярно задействуется на backend части web-проектов. Посредством этого-языка применением проверяются формы, создаются разделы, отправляются обращения ко базе информации а-также возвращаются результаты для web-браузера. Bash обычно встречается в Linux-подобных средах, где необходимо оперативно запустить набор операций. PowerShell распространен внутри среде Windows плюс позволяет администрировать файлами, сервисами, конфигурациями а-также коммуникационными узлами ап икс официальный сайт.
Сценарии во создании-сайтов
Онлайн-ресурсы активно применяют сценарии ради разбора интерфейсных событий плюс автоматического обновления содержимого страницы. Например, при клике элемента а-также вводе поля выполняется командный-сценарий, что проверяет введенные сведения плюс передает сведения в серверную-часть. Такой-подход дает-возможность создавать понятные и рабочие экраны.
Во уровне backend сценарии обрабатывают запросы, взаимодействуют между системами данных а-также формируют результаты. Такой механизм создает быструю загрузку экранов и корректную функциональность сервисов. Без-использования сценариев многие современных ресурсов не были-бы-способны ап икс бы действовать внутри стандартном режиме.
Фронтенд скрипты функционируют во браузере и отвечают ради поведение страницы после страницы появления. Данные-сценарии способны разворачивать выпадающие списки, отображать сообщения, активировать табы, валидировать поля плюс изменять фрагмент наполнения без целой перезапуска страницы. Backend сценарии выполняются со части backend. Серверные-скрипты контролируют сведения, фиксируют информацию, администрируют пользовательскими аккаунтами плюс отправляют итог обратно к экран.
Оптимизация действий посредством использованием скриптов
Главной из основных направлений применения скриптов является автоматическое-выполнение. С-помощью сценариев использованием реально выполнять рутинные действия up x без-ручного самостоятельного контроля. Например, разбор файлов, запасное сохранение данных, подготовка платформ плюс активация программ согласно графику.
Автоматическое-выполнение дает-возможность сокращать усилия плюс сокращать вероятность неточностей. Скрипты запускают задачи точно на-основе заданным регламентам, данный-подход поддерживает устойчивость ответа. Такая-возможность в-частности важно при работе с значительными массивами данных а-также развитыми системами.
Базовый командный-сценарий способен переназывать документы на-основе заданному шаблону, переносить файлы во подходящие директории, отслеживать появление новых-версий или очищать служебные директории. Более многоуровневые цепочки имеют-возможность получать данные изнутри различных каналов, сопоставлять данные, генерировать отчеты а-также отправлять ап икс официальный сайт оповещения. В-рамках таких ситуациях командный-сценарий выступает не-просто просто вспомогательным модулем, но частью полноценного рабочего сценария.
Применение скриптов для серверном управлении
Серверные специалисты постоянно применяют сценарии для контроля инфраструктурой а-также средой. С их использованием возможно автоматически апдейтить программное ПО, контролировать работоспособность инфраструктуры и реагировать в-случае сбои.
Сценарии дают-возможность объединить множество команд внутри цельный механизм. Например, можно сформировать цепочку, он проверяет доступность хоста, чистит служебные каталоги а-также рассылает уведомление во-время обнаружении ошибки. Такой принцип усиливает эффективность функционирования и облегчает мониторинг над средой.
В-рамках управления скрипты регулярно используются с-целью контроля. Данные-сценарии имеют-возможность ап икс контролировать доступное объем в хранилище, загруженность CPU, работоспособность сетевых каналов а-также наличие значимых сервисов. Когда значение выходит за-пределы разрешенные границы, скрипт сохраняет событие или активирует резервное действие. Это помогает быстрее выявлять сбои а-также поддерживать надежность системной среды.
Скрипты во анализе информации
При работе с данными сценарии используются ради сведений сбора, анализа и преобразования. Они помогают без-ручного-участия разбирать значительные объемы информации, извлекать нужные данные плюс создавать сводки. Данный-подход особенно актуально в анализе а-также исследовательских работах.
Командные-сценарии имеют-возможность проводить отбор данных, распределение, объединение листов плюс другие процессы. За-счет этому механизм подготовки формируется эффективнее плюс намного структурированным. Ручная проверка с крупными объемами сведений подменяется автоматизированными сценариями.
К-примеру, командный-сценарий имеет-возможность загрузить таблицу с большим-числом строк, убрать дубликаты, перевести даты ко общему представлению, выявить пустые ячейки а-также создать готовый результат. Вручную подобная задача требует значительное-количество времени а-также часто связана-с up x неточностями. Программный сценарий проводит эти же действия одинаково после очередном запуске. Подобная-логика создает результат намного предсказуемым и подходящим с-целью последующего использования.
Роль скриптов во валидации ПО
Проверка цифрового обеспечения дополнительно постоянно использует скрипты. Такие-сценарии помогают самостоятельно тестировать поведение модулей, экранов а-также системных элементов. Это дает-возможность выявлять ошибки на ранних шагах разработки.
Скрипты для валидации запускают заданные цепочки а-также проверяют результат по-сравнению-с правильным. Во-время нахождении расхождений механизм фиксирует проблему. Подобный механизм снижает объем-работы для разработчиков плюс усиливает надежность готового ап икс официальный сайт решения.
Программные тесты в-частности удобны при регулярных изменениях. После изменения исходника сценарий способен сразу запуститься через ключевым функциям плюс вывести, не нарушилась ли функционирование до-этого созданных компонентов. Такой процесс называется контрольным тестированием. Такой-тест помогает отслеживать стабильность системы а-также сокращает вероятность формирования неочевидных ошибок после доработок.
Скрипты для деловых приложениях
Командные-сценарии задействуются не-исключительно лишь в программировании и обслуживании. Они дополнительно задействуются в офисных приложениях, спредшитах, платформах работы-с-документами и инструментах. К-примеру, командный-сценарий может автоматически заполнять формы, проверять данные внутри документах, генерировать сводки плюс отправлять информацию в другие платформы.
В табличных листах скрипты дают-возможность проводить расчеты, соединять данные со нескольких листов, фильтровать ненужные строки плюс создавать итоговые ап икс отчеты. Такой-подход особенно эффективно во-время регулярной работе с однотипными файлами. В-качестве-альтернативы повторения одних плюс тех же шагов можно создать цепочку, он проведет задачу на-основе изначально заданной структуре.
Скрипты для пользовательских-интерфейсах и программах
Многие приложения применяют скрипты для контроля логики конкретных элементов. Скрипт может запускать контроль формы, изменять состояние элемента, подгружать up x внешние данные либо выводить hint. Подобные функции создают экран намного понятным и отзывчивым.
Внутри приложений скрипты часто выполняются скрыто. Скрипты позволяют согласовывать информацию, сохранять параметры, контролировать оповещениями а-также запускать служебные действия. Для-конечного итогового пользователя подобная-логика проявляется во намного стабильной и удобной эксплуатации системы. При сам механизм остается технической частью системы, которая обеспечивает нужный алгоритм процессов.
Отличие между командным-сценарием и традиционной программой
Скрипт и классическая программа способны казаться схожи по внешнему выводу, но разнятся по назначению и размеру. Система чаще-всего обладает намного многоуровневую ап икс официальный сайт схему, уникальный интерфейс, набор частей плюс долгий процесс создания. Сценарий чаще решает конкретную операцию плюс выполняется в-рамках уже готовой платформы.
Такая-разница не говорит-о-том, что сценарии обязательно элементарные. Отдельные скрипты могут оставаться достаточно большими а-также содержать многоуровневую структуру. Однако их ключевая особенность проявляется во конкретном применении. Командный-сценарий создается с-целью реализации конкретного операции: обработать документ, отправить запрос, валидировать сведения, выполнить процесс либо связать несколько инструментов ап икс между собой.
